Drive Your Future with Metroline

Join Metroline as a Bus Driver and start a rewarding career with one of London’s most established transport operators.

Whether you’re new to the industry or already hold a PCV licence, we offer flexible shift patterns, paid training, and great earning potential.

We are currently hiring for positions across multiple London and Greater London depots, including Alperton, Brentford, Cricklewood, Edgware, Greenford, Harrow Weald, Hayes, Holloway, Lampton, Perivale, Potters Bar, Uxbridge, West Perivale, Willesden, and Willesden Junction.

What You’ll Earn

  • Trainees (during training): £13.85 per hour
  • Post-training (Year 1): From £15.56 per hour (Mon–Fri basic), rising to £19.89 per hour (weekend/overtime)
  • After 3 Years’ Service: Up to £19.29 per hour basic, and £22.83 per hour on weekends and overtime
  • Experienced PCV Licence Holders: Starting from £18.60 to £19.29 per hour, depending on experience

What We Offer

  • Free bus and tube travel across London for you and one nominee (*TfL conditions apply)
  • Company pension scheme
  • Company sick pay and free uniform
  • Health & Wellbeing support, including a 24/7 employee assistance line
  • Cycle2Work scheme
  • Access to an employee benefits portal offering discounts on retail, travel, and more
  • Opportunities for overtime and career development
  • *basic starting salary without overtime.

What We’re Looking For

  • A full UK driving licence with at least 12 months’ driving experience
  • A valid PCV licence and DQC, or willingness to train (fully funded by us)
  • The legal right to work in the UK (minimum 13 months remaining)
  • Flexibility to work a variety of shifts including early mornings, late evenings, weekends, and split shifts
  • A passion for providing excellent customer service
  • Applicants with up to 6 penalty points may be considered on an individual basis.

About Metroline

Metroline is one of London’s largest and most trusted bus operators, employing over 4,450 people, with 3,608 bus drivers and a team of over 194 engineers. We operate a fleet of over 1,400 buses across more than 100 routes for London Buses, carrying over 1 million people every day.

Our fleet includes:

  • 700 hybrid buses with the highest environmental credentials available
  • 200 all-electric buses
  • 20 hydrogen buses (the first in England), operating since 2021
  • Metroline was also the first operator in London to run an entire route with New Routemaster buses, of which we have 151 in our fleet.

Since March 2000, Metroline has been a wholly owned subsidiary of ComfortDelGro, a Singapore-based company that is one of the world’s largest passenger land transport operators. As part of the ComfortDelGro Group, our main focus is to become the best London bus company in the capital, providing safe, efficient, and environmentally friendly services for passengers.

Metroline operates 12 garages across London, some of which are over 100 years old, including Cricklewood (Head Office), Edgware, Willesden, Willesden Junction, Holloway, Harrow Weald, Brentford, Uxbridge, Lampton, Greenford, Potters Bar, Perivale, and more.

Additionally, we have a state-of-the-art engineering facility in West Perivale, known as the Central Engineering and Logistics Facility (CELF), where we maintain our modern fleet to the highest standards.
